How to Access and Use the GHL Ideas Portal

GoHighLevel’s Ideas Portal (accessible via your dashboard) is where the magic begins. It’s designed to collect community feedback and turn it into actionable development priorities.

Once you log in, you’ll find:

  • Feature Requests (submitted by users)

  • Vote Buttons (to upvote popular ideas)

  • Status Tags like “Under Review,” “Planned,” “In Progress,” and “Released.”

This voting system ensures the loudest pain points rise to the top. When you consistently participate, you’re not just sharing feedback you’re directly shaping the GHL Roadmap.

Aligning Your Agency Strategy with Future Features

The smartest agencies use the GHL roadmap as part of their planning meetings.

Here’s how they do it:

  1. Monthly Review: Designate one team member to check the roadmap and summarize upcoming updates.

  2. Feature Mapping: Assign potential uses for each feature to your existing services.

  3. Client Communication: Build a “What’s New” newsletter or training update for your clients based on GHL changes.

This approach not only keeps your clients informed but also positions your agency as a trusted technology advisor, not just a service provider.

From Idea to Implementation: How Feedback Becomes Features

Ever wondered how your votes actually influence the GHL product?

The feedback-to-feature pipeline looks like this:

  1. Submission: A user posts a feature request on the Ideas Portal.

  2. Voting & Validation: Others upvote or comment to validate its need.

  3. Internal Review: The GoHighLevel product team reviews popularity, technical feasibility, and alignment with vision.

  4. Development: Once approved, it’s added to the roadmap and assigned to a sprint.

  5. Testing: Beta testers or GHL partners get early access.

  6. Launch: The feature goes live and is documented in the changelog.

This process creates a transparent ecosystem agencies feel heard, and the platform evolves collaboratively.

In essence, it’s a co-creation model, where GHL’s success directly aligns with the success of its user base.
